"Triumph at NCB: Bobby's Focus Shifts to Africa"

 

Kaizer Chiefs Football Manager Bobby Motaung has hailed the side’s current generation of players for winning the Nedbank Cup, saying they have been on a tough journey and will now beef to compete in Africa.

Chiefs stunned rivals Orlando Pirates 2-1 in the final at the Moses Mabhida stadium on Saturday to end a 10-year trophy drought and also qualify for the CAF Confederation Cup next season.

Motaung hailed the team spirit and fighting spirit from Nasredinne Nabi’s charges under pressure. He added the club will definitely beef up the squad ahead of the African adventure, however emphasised that the players, fans and chairman deserve the joy of the cup victory.

“For me, it’s about the journey that we’ve been through, a hard fought journey,” said Motaung on SuperSport TV.

“I thank this team of today, the generation that we’ve got they fought hard well deserving. I think for me the team spirit, the togetherness under a tight ship we still pulled it together.

“It’s a young team we are still going to beef it up because obviously we are going to Africa now but what’s important is the journey that we travelled, the type of injuries that we’ve had and the pressure these boys have been under.

“I think that they deserve this trophy, they deserve this final, they deserve the happiness.”
